On October 18, 2023, cybersecurity experts identified critical vulnerabilities within WatchGuard's Firebox OS, a widely used firewall solution. These flaws could enable hackers to execute arbitrary code, putting countless organizations at risk. Given the increasing digital threats, particularly in markets like Southeast Asia—where businesses are rapidly digitizing—addressing these vulnerabilities is more crucial than ever.
WatchGuard Firebox OS is an advanced firewall operating system designed to protect networks from a myriad of cyber threats. It provides robust security features, making it a popular choice for businesses across various sectors. However, the recent disclosure of vulnerabilities has raised significant concerns about its security integrity.
The vulnerabilities could lead to serious repercussions for organizations, particularly in regions like Indonesia, where the digital landscape is evolving quickly. Any successful exploitation of these flaws could result in unauthorized access to sensitive information, financial losses, and a tarnished reputation.
